Alveolar Air
The air present within the alveoli, the tiny air sacs in the lungs where gas exchange with blood occurs.
Atmospheric Air
The mixture of gases surrounding the earth, primarily composed of nitrogen, oxygen, argon, carbon dioxide, and trace gases.
Water Vapor
The gaseous phase of water, forming clouds and contributing to the greenhouse effect.
Pulmonary Capillaries
Tiny blood vessels in the lungs where gas exchange occurs, allowing for the uptake of oxygen and the release of carbon dioxide.
